I downloaded the TORQUE torque-1.2.0p5 and installed as shown in fig:<BR>
acconfig.h CHANGELOG config.status contrib doc Makefile.in README.torque torque.setup<BR>
aclocal.m4 config.cache configure CVS INSTALL PBS_License.txt Release_Notes<BR>
buildutils config.log configure.in DEVELOPMENT Makefile README.mpiexec src<BR>
<BR>
I configured the serve by executing the command <BR>
./torque.setup root<BR>
<BR>
I verified my server configuration as shown below:<BR>
[root@labpc-18 torque-1.2.0p5]# qstat -q<BR>
<BR>
server: labpc-18.nesc.gla.ac.uk<BR>
<BR>
Queue Memory CPU Time Walltime Node Run Que Lm State<BR>
---------------- ------ -------- -------- ---- --- --- -- -----<BR>
batch -- -- -- -- 0 0 -- E R<BR>
--- ---<BR>
0 0<BR>
<BR>
I need couple of question to ask as follows:<BR>
<BR>
1) whether the above output specifying that I have installed the server correctly.<BR>
<BR>
2)In my server installation there is no directory "server_priv", so I am wondering whether I have to make this directory myself and then create nodes file where I specify all list of nodes.<BR>
<BR>
3)Inorder to install TORQUE on the slave nodes:what i did I copied this server installation to slave machine and run make install in the src/mom_priv directory,but again there is no mom_priv directory there so I am wondering whether I have to create myself and then I should create config with server entry along with $clienthost.<BR>
4)the other thing I am confused about the $clienthost what is the value of this variable,is it clienthost IP or what?<BR>
